Around 4 years ago I worked for a firm based in Chelmsford who manufactures them. Lots of vids. on youtube showing how they worked etc., They work all right, just like a fridge in reverse, bu it terms of heating your home so do candles.

If you want the same temperatures that you get from gas CH, you'll need radiators the length of your living room wall, underfloor heating to back up when it gets cold outside, and separate means to heat water. They're also not cheap to run, can be very noisy at times. Basically they're crap if you want to keep your home warm.

when my boiler Died last year he gave me the details of all the green grants I could get, the costs were a lot higher than a normal boiler, but with the grants it was still a few K more expensive, but the off-set with cheaper running costs over the next years and the fact we would be greener ( I joked Gretta would be happy ) made it a decent change and one we were happy with

then the installer came in ( with my mate to make sure I wasn't being over sold / corners cut ) , new pipe work and bigger rad's, then the installer said " oh the heat will not be as good as the old system, because of your insulation " My walls have cavity wall insulation but its old and to upto todays standard, the floor is concrete with no / very little insulation , it really didn't make sense at the time as you really dont want to be cold in your own home, so I went with a like for like replacement of the boiler
